Russian Bang / Ryska smällen is a series of photographs reflecting upon the occasion of the bombing by the Russian Airforce over Eriksdal in Stockholm in 1944. There are disagreements regarding the reasons behind the bombing, an almost unknown historical event remembered only by a few. Nobody was severely injured, although buildings and trees in the neighbourhood were damaged. In this photographic series, the trees are portrayed as they stand as eyewitnesses of an event that has been erased from our collective consciousness.
